You still have time to lose that extra 10 pounds before summer, but don't let it creep up on you. How do you lose 10 pounds? There is only one way: get rid of 35,000 calories. To shed 10 pounds, you must use up to 35,000 calories or pass up the same amount in unnecessary edibles. Better yet is a combination of exercise and sensible eating.

It takes a deficit of 3500 calories to lose one pound, and 10 times that is 35,000 calories. Losing 2 pounds per week costs 7000 calories, or 1000 calories a day. (More than 2 pounds a week is not recommended, if you want to maintain your weight loss.)

1000 calories per day! They may seem like a lot, bit if you are overweight, you have plenty of calories to spare. You can help increase weight loss by adding exercise to your daily agends.

1. Cut out the unneeded calories: the candy bar between meals or the midmorning pastry; bread and butter with dinner or the milkshake with lunch. Ask yourself if the food you eat haphazardly is necessary. Eliminate all the extras you can do without, such as second helpings, sour cream and butter on your potatoe, jam on your toast. See how many empty calories you eat, and then think twice.
2. Cut down the portions of your meals. Use smaller plates. There is no need to give up everything you like, just enjoy less of it. Have self-control and enjoy one slice of pizza instead of two. Eat half of your meal at a restaurant and doggy-bag the rest.

3. Substitute healthier, lower calorie foods for the fattening ones. How about seafood instead of steak? An apple instead of apple pie? Diet dressing instead of the fat-adding version?

Fat accounts for almost 35% of calories in the American diet. A healthy amount is about 20%. Fat has more than double the calories of anything else, per gram. You can make a dramatic difference in your appearance and energy by making smart choices.

YOU DO HAVE A CHOICE. Choose leaner cuts of meat and have the fat trimmed off. Or imagine that fat on your thighs or abdomen, because that is where it is going to go. Avoid excess sugar. There is a mechanism in the body that turns sugar into fat. Infact there is a mechanism in the body for almost all excess food stuff to be turned into fat. Sugar is empty calories. There are other alternatives for your sweet tooth, such as fruit.
